Our client is a global advisory leader in defining IT Strategies and managing large IT Transformations. They provide practical knowledge on emerging technologies and digital trends and a suite of capabilities to drive highly effective and sustainable transformations. A challenging position in an international and fascinating environment is awaiting you


  • Lead and oversee complex cyber security engagements involving strategy design, process implementation, oversight and monitoring, ongoing governance, quality assurance and compliance
  • Actively contribute to the go-to market strategy and execution including identification of sales opportunities and preparation of proposals for international clients
  • Strengthen client relationships and establish yourself as trusted advisor
  • Manage and cultivate vendor relationships to ensure go-to market alignment and team training
  • Collaborate with cross-functional and global Client teams to create strong ties to raise awareness of the Cyber Security team's capabilities and to seize cross-functional sales opportunities
  • Promote client's by routinely speaking at (and participating in) security conferences and professional meetings


  • University degree in Information Technology or Computer Science
  • 7-11 years of proven experience in delivering cyber engagements
  • Proven track record in professional services sales and business development
  • Demonstrated experience in leadership, team mentoring, client and project management
  • Fluency in German and English
  • Excellent people management skills and ability to work well in and lead a team as well as handling pressure
  • Strong client services orientation and accustomed to taking an active role in executing engagements

Location: Zurich